Product details

Overview

MLX90372GDC-ACC-300-SP from Melexis is a monolithic Triaxis® Hall-based magnetic position processor IC in SOIC-8 package, delivering absolute rotary or linear position sensing via SENT or PWM output. It operates from -40°C to +160°C, supports programmable 4–32-point piecewise linear transfer characteristics, and meets AEC-Q100 Grade 0 and ISO 26262 ASIL-C safety requirements for automotive pedal and throttle position sensing.

For engineers reviewing the MLX90372GDC-ACC-300-SP datasheet, pinout, applications, or equivalent options, this page delivers verified technical context, SOIC-8 pin mapping, SENT/PWM timing compliance (SAE J2716 APR2016), stray-field robustness data, and real-world automotive use cases with design-meaning specifications.

Technical Context

The MLX90372GDC-ACC-300-SP integrates a Triaxis® Hall front end sensitive to Bx, By, and Bz magnetic components, enabling true 3D field decoding for absolute angular (0–360°) or linear displacement. Its on-chip DSP performs real-time signal conditioning and advanced filtering, supporting both continuous asynchronous acquisition (528–588 µs measurement period) and synchronous SENT frame-aligned modes.

It features dual-domain diagnostics: analog diagnostics cycle time of 34 µs in asynchronous mode and digital diagnostics at 20 ms, plus fail-safe state activation within 9.8–34.6 ms after fault detection. The ACC revision uses push-pull output with Ron ≤ 100 Ω and supports SENT 3 µs tick mode only - no Fast SENT or DMP-4-specific configurations.

Key Specifications

ParameterValue and Actual Design Meaning
Supply Voltage4.5–5.5 V (regulated mode); enables stable operation in 5 V automotive domains without external LDO
Operating Temperature-40°C to +160°C; qualified for under-hood engine control and transmission applications
Output InterfaceSENT (SAE J2716 APR2016) or PWM; SENT frames include CRC, error codes, and user-defined values
Accuracy (Legacy Mode)±0.5° typical angular error over full range; validated for throttle and steering wheel position feedback
Supply Current8.0–10.5 mA (legacy -300 option); low power draw supports always-on sensor nodes
PackageSOIC-8; RoHS-compliant, surface-mountable with standard reflow profile per J-STD-020
Magnetic Sensitivity±1 T maximum flux density; robust against stray fields in high-EMI powertrain environments

Pinout & Package

SOIC-8 package (RoHS-compliant, 150 mil width, JEDEC MS-012AC). Pin 4 is NC; Pins 2 and 3 are internally grounded and must be tied to PCB ground for EMC compliance.

Pin/TerminalCircuit RoleDesign Meaning
1 – VDDPower supply inputAccepts 4.5–5.5 V regulated supply; internal regulator generates 3.3 V analog rail (VDEC)
2 – InputTest/application inputInternally grounded; connect to PCB ground to minimize EMI coupling
3 – TestTest/application inputInternally grounded; connect to PCB ground to maintain signal integrity
4 – N.C.No connectionUnbonded pad; leave unconnected and avoid routing traces beneath
5 – OUTDigital outputPush-pull SENT/PWM output; drives 3–55 kΩ loads; supports 5 V pull-up or open-drain configuration
6 – VSSDigital groundReference for digital logic and output stage; separate from analog ground (Pin 8)
7 – VDECDecoupling terminalRequires 100 nF ceramic capacitor to VSS for internal analog regulator stability
8 – VSSAnalog groundReference for Hall front end and ADC; must be star-grounded near VDEC capacitor

Key Features

FeatureDesign Value
Triaxis® 3D Hall sensingMeasures Bx, By, Bz simultaneously to resolve absolute angle/position without mechanical wipers or gears
Programmable PWL transferConfigurable 4-, 8-, 16-, or 32-point piecewise linear curve enables precise calibration for non-uniform magnetic paths
SENT Secure Sensor formatEmbedded CRC, diagnostic flags, and 48-bit ID support functional safety traceability and secure ECU communication
AEC-Q100 Grade 0Qualified for automotive applications up to +160°C ambient, including transmission and brake modules
ISO 26262 ASIL-C SEooCDelivers safety mechanisms (watchdog, memory ECC, diagnostics) as a standalone safety element for system-level ASIL decomposition

Applications

Pedal Position SensingThrottle Position Sensing

Use Scenario: Real-time monitoring of accelerator or brake pedal angular displacement in electric/hybrid powertrains.

IC Role / Device Role / Timing Role: Absolute position processor converting magnet rotation into SENT frames synchronized to ECU sampling clocks.

Use Value: ±0.5° accuracy and ASIL-C compliance ensure safe torque request validation and pedal misapplication detection.

Use Scenario: Closed-loop control of engine air intake via butterfly valve angle feedback in ICE and mild-hybrid systems.

IC Role / Device Role / Timing Role: High-reliability magnetic position transducer providing SENT output with <320 µs frame period for deterministic ECU response.

Use Value: Stray-field immunity and -40°C to +160°C operation enable direct mounting on throttle bodies without shielding or derating.

Steering Wheel Position SensingRide Height Control

Use Scenario: Measuring absolute steering angle for EPS assist calculation and ADAS lane-keeping functions.

IC Role / Device Role / Timing Role: Triaxis® sensor resolving 0–360° rotation with programmable linearization to compensate for gear backlash and magnet eccentricity.

Use Value: Dual-die diagnostic coverage and fail-safe output reduce risk of erroneous angle reporting during critical maneuvers.

Use Scenario: Monitoring suspension travel in adaptive damping and active ride height systems for SUVs and commercial vehicles.

IC Role / Device Role / Timing Role: Linear position processor translating magnet displacement along shock absorber axis into PWM output for real-time damper control.

Use Value: SOIC-8 footprint allows compact integration into space-constrained suspension ECUs with minimal board area.

Equivalent & Alternatives

The following parts are listed as comparable options for similar magnetic position sensing applications.

Alternative PartTechnical DifferenceApplication DifferenceSelection Advice
MLX90372GDC-ACE-300-REACE revision replaces ACC; adds enhanced diagnostics, improved startup time (11.2 ms), and extended memory lifetimeSame SOIC-8 package and -300 legacy mode; supports identical magnetic configurations and output protocolsSelect ACE-300 for new designs requiring longer product lifecycle support and updated safety documentation
MLX90371GDC-ACC-300-SPSingle-output SENT-only variant (no PWM); lower current (7.5 mA), same SOIC-8 footprint and pinoutTargeted for cost-sensitive applications where PWM fallback is unnecessary; lacks programmable PWL flexibilityChoose MLX90371 when SENT-only interface suffices and power budget is constrained below 8 mA

Compared with MLX90372GDC-ACC-300-SP, the ACE-300 offers documented improvements in diagnostic coverage and startup reliability, while the MLX90371 reduces BOM cost and power at the expense of output flexibility and calibration granularity.

Manufacturer

Melexis is a Belgian semiconductor company specializing in intelligent sensors and driver ICs for automotive and industrial markets, with core expertise in magnetic sensing, infrared thermometry, and automotive ASICs.

The MLX90372 belongs to Melexis' Triaxis® position processor product line, designed specifically for robust, non-contact absolute position measurement in harsh automotive environments where reliability, safety, and stray-field immunity are critical.

FAQ

What is the operating temperature range of the MLX90372GDC-ACC-300-SP?

The MLX90372GDC-ACC-300-SP is rated for operation from -40°C to +160°C ambient temperature, meeting AEC-Q100 Grade 0 requirements. This range supports direct mounting in high-temperature automotive locations such as engine compartments, transmission housings, and brake modules without thermal derating.

Does the MLX90372GDC-ACC-300-SP support both SENT and PWM outputs?

Yes, the MLX90372GDC-ACC-300-SP supports selectable SENT (SAE J2716 APR2016) or PWM output via end-user programming. The ACC revision implements SENT 3 µs tick mode only and does not support Fast SENT (1.5 µs) or DMP-4-specific configurations.

What package type is used by the MLX90372GDC-ACC-300-SP?

The MLX90372GDC-ACC-300-SP uses the SOIC-8 package (RoHS-compliant, 150 mil width), with pins 2 and 3 internally grounded and requiring external connection to PCB ground for optimal EMC performance.

Is the MLX90372GDC-ACC-300-SP certified for functional safety applications?

Yes, the MLX90372GDC-ACC-300-SP is certified as an ISO 26262 ASIL-C Safety Element out of Context (SEooC) and AEC-Q100 qualified. It includes built-in safety mechanisms such as watchdog timers, memory ECC, and diagnostic cycles compliant with automotive safety requirements.

Can the MLX90372GDC-ACC-300-SP be programmed for custom transfer characteristics?

Yes, the MLX90372GDC-ACC-300-SP supports end-user programmable linear transfer characteristics using 4-, 8-, 16-, or 32-point piecewise linear (PWL) tables. This enables precise calibration to compensate for mechanical tolerances and non-uniform magnetic fields in final assembly.
